I considered getting Kysrium Elites, because I didn't want to spend more than about $450 on wheels for training. I race on Zipps. They rule. Instead of Ksyrium Elites, I got DT 240s hubs built with DT spokes on DT R 1.1 rims. 28F 32R...etc. I think it is a great alternative to Ksyrims and you can get them from a guy who sells them on eBay...but for you I don't know...DT probably doesn't make them in 650C. I wanted some fast wheels for training, but in the end I decided to get wheels that I could ride home if I broke a spoke. A buddy just pulled a spoke through his Ksyrium SL SSCs they other day, he had to use his cell, stand around and wait for somebody to pick him up and now stands to spend $150-200 to get a new rim and a rebuild. Mavic really has you over a barrel if you have a problem...and you have no wheels for a week or two at best. Make sure you weigh those factors before you make your choice.
